Modules: HCLT101-1, HCLT1181, and HCLT130-1. Computer Literacy aims to provide students with a powerful word-processing application that allows them to create, edit, format, and organise documents. Its primary purpose is to provide a user-friendly interface that enables users to efficiently produce a wide range of documents, including letters, reports, essays, and more. Key features of the Microsoft Word module include text formatting options, spell checking, grammar checking, page layout customisation, table creation, image insertion, and the ability to collaborate on documents with others.
